As regards your last sentence -- which seems at odds with the previous
one --, I already wrote that having this feature in IMail Server would be a
good candidate for the wish list. But the crux of the "problem" lies not
with IMail as I see it. It is rather that the dominant e-mail client does
not make use of a readily available "verb" in SMTP transactions, at least
not out of the box, and that fulfilling RMilner's goals means switching to
IMAP4 is the best (only?) way to go, despite his insistence on using POP3
and Outlook. Putting the blame on the mail server is, I think, in error from
a technical point of view.
